I thought I would switch to the SST's this year as they are cheaper than the TMZ's. After a great first range session I thought I would go once again before my deer hunt. I was having difficulties dialing it in with the SST's and ran out of them at the range. I had TMZ's left over and zeroed in using them. I had a 30-40 yrd running shot Saturday afternoon and dropped the buck with 1 shot. The shot was back a little bit and high. Must have hit an artery?

Blackhorn and 250 gr TMZ make a deadly combo :D

I am planning on using the same bullet and I've got a couple questions. Did that bullet hit any bone? Did it exit the other side? If it did exit... how big was the exit hole compared to the entry? Was there a good blood trail or did it drop right after the shot? Congratulations on a great shot. Spence.
 
i dont remember hitting any bone, but aybe the spine. There was not an exit wound. He was pretty messed up inside though.

Last year the bullet went in and left a 3" hole as it came out.
